Liuzzi does not expect Perez to pressure Max

Ex-F1 driver Vitantonio Liuzzi believes Sergio Perez could score helpful points for Red Bull, but will not put pressure on Max Verstappen. After two seasons when Pierre Gasly and then Alex Albon struggled to get close to Verstappen's performance levels, Red Bull decided to look outside of their driver programme for the 2021 season as they searched for someone who could help the Dutchman take the fight to Mercedes. And if it is a points-scoring specialist you are after, then Perez certainly fits the bill.
